doclib->files;?>
| doc->id;?> | doc->fileTitle;?> | doc->filePath;?> | doc->extension;?> | doc->size;?> | doc->addedBy;?> | doc->addedDate;?> | actions;?> |
|---|---|---|---|---|---|---|---|
| id);?> | objectType, array('task', 'build'))) { $objectLink = $this->createLink($file->objectType, 'view', "objectID=$file->objectID", '', '', $file->project); } if($type == 'product' && in_array($file->objectType, array('bug', 'release', 'testcase', 'testreport'))) { $objectLink = $this->createLink($file->objectType, 'view', "objectID=$file->objectID", '', '', $file->project); } else { $objectLink = $this->createLink($file->objectType, 'view', "objectID=$file->objectID"); } ?> title . ' [' . strtoupper($file->objectType) . ' #' . $file->objectID . ']';?> | pathname;?> | extension;?> | size / 1024 , 1) . 'K';?> | addedBy) ? zget($users, $file->addedBy) : '';?> | addedDate) ? substr($file->addedDate, 0, 10) : '';?> | id", '', "data-toggle='modal'", "class='btn' title={$lang->doc->download}", true, false, $file); if($canBeChanged) common::printLink('file', 'delete', "fileID=$file->id", '', 'hiddenwin', "class='btn' title={$lang->delete}", true, false, $file); ?> |
pathname)) continue;?>
extension) !== false and file_exists($file->realPath))
{
$imageSize = getimagesize($file->realPath);
$imageWidth = $imageSize ? $imageSize[0] : 0;
}
$sessionString = $config->requestType == 'PATH_INFO' ? '?' : '&';
$sessionString .= session_name() . '=' . session_id();
$fileID = $file->id;
$url = helper::createLink('file', 'download', 'fileID=' . $fileID) . $sessionString ;
?>
createLink('file', 'download', "fileID=$file->id&mouse=left");
if(in_array($file->extension, $config->file->imageExtensions))
{
echo "
";
}
else
{
$iconClass = 'icon-file';
if(strpos('zip,tar,gz,bz2,rar', $file->extension) !== false) $iconClass = 'icon-file-archive';
else if(strpos('csv,xls,xlsx', $file->extension) !== false) $iconClass = 'icon-file-excel';
else if(strpos('doc,docx', $file->extension) !== false) $iconClass = 'icon-file-word';
else if(strpos('ppt,pptx', $file->extension) !== false) $iconClass = 'icon-file-powerpoint';
else if(strpos('pdf', $file->extension) !== false) $iconClass = 'icon-file-pdf';
else if(strpos('mp3,ogg,wav', $file->extension) !== false) $iconClass = 'icon-file-audio';
else if(strpos('avi,mp4,mov', $file->extension) !== false) $iconClass = 'icon-file-video';
else if(strpos('txt,md', $file->extension) !== false) $iconClass = 'icon-file-text';
else if(strpos('html,htm', $file->extension) !== false) $iconClass = 'icon-globe';
echo "";
}
?>
objectType, array('task', 'build')))
{
$objectLink = $this->createLink($file->objectType, 'view', "objectID=$file->objectID", '', '', $file->project);
}
else
{
$objectLink = $this->createLink($file->objectType, 'view', "objectID=$file->objectID");
}
?>
pager->noRecord;?>